Real-world outcomes of zavegepant use in a tertiary care setting using the Migraine Treatment Optimization

Objectives/Background:
The introduction of calcitonin gene-related peptide antagonists has transformed migraine care. Zavegepant, a third-generation intranasal gepant, offers a nonoral treatment option for acute migraine. Although clinical trials support its efficacy and safety, real-world data are limited. This study reports patient-reported outcomes of zavegepant at a tertiary care center using the Migraine Treatment Optimization Questionnaire-5 (MTOQ-5) and additional survey questions.
Methods:
In this single-center, descriptive, cross-sectional survey study of a retrospectively identified real-world cohort, data were collected from patients prescribed 10 mg intranasal zavegepant at the Cleveland Clinic between July 1, 2023, and December 31, 2024. Surveys were administered from January 2025 to March 2025. Eligible patients completed the MTOQ-5 and additional questions assessing dosage frequency, pain freedom, freedom from the most bothersome symptom, adverse events, and willingness to reuse zavegepant. Demographics including race, ethnicity, sex, age, body mass index, monthly migraine days, headache-free days, and number of preventive and rescue therapies prescribed prior to zavegepant use were also recorded. Of 99 patients surveyed, 60 responded and met inclusion criteria and were included in the analysis.
Results:
Among 60 included patients who used at least two doses, 27 of 60 (45%) patients reported pain freedom within 2 h of most attacks half the time or more, 17 of 60 (28%) reported less than half the time, and 16 of 60 (27%) reported never achieving pain freedom within 2 h. After zavegepant administration, 38 of 60 (63%) patients reported pain freedom within 2 h, and 10 of 60 (17%) patients reported pain freedom within 30 min of use. One dose of zavegepant relieving headache for at least 24 h was reported half the time or more in 26 of 60 (43%) patients. Following zavegepant use, 36 of 60 patients (60%) reported being able to return to normal activities half the time or more, and 43 of 60 (72%) felt comfortable planning daily activities half the time or more with zavegepant. Zavegepant was well-tolerated half the time or more in 41 of 60 (68%) patients. Dysgeusia was the most common adverse event reported. Overall, 43 of 60 (72%) patients would use zavegepant again.
Conclusion:
This study represents the first retrospective, real-world, patient-reported outcome study on the use of zavegepant using the validated MTOQ-5. These findings suggest that intranasal zavegepant may be a useful acute migraine treatment option in clinical practice, with patient-reported improvement in pain, most bothersome symptom, function, tolerability, and willingness to reuse. However, the descriptive single-arm design and exclusion of single dose or nonusers limit interpretation and preclude comparative conclusions. Further real-world follow up with larger sample sizes is warranted to validate these findings.
